Understanding Wheel Construction
The performance of a wheel is determined not only by its size but also by its construction. Key factors that should be reviewed when considering 20-inch racing wheels include:
Materials
Wheels are commonly made from aluminum, carbon fiber, or a combination of both. Aluminum wheels are typically more affordable but heavier, while carbon fiber provides superior aerodynamics and weight savings. Depending on your racing style and budget, you may choose a material that fits your needs.
Rim Depth
The depth of the rim affects aerodynamics and weight. Deeper rims (e.g., 30mm, 50mm) reduce drag on flat courses but can be heavy and less stable in crosswinds. Shallower rims are lighter and more stable but might not perform as well in flat conditions. For racers, carefully selecting rim depth based on race conditions and personal comfort can result in significant performance improvements.
Spoke Count and Type
Spokes contribute to the wheel’s overall strength and weight. A higher spoke count means more durability, which is essential for heavier riders or demanding terrains. Aerodynamic spoke designs can also reduce drag, helping you go faster without additional effort. It’s important to strike a balance between weight, strength, and aerodynamics when selecting spoke configurations.

Choosing the Right Tires
No racing wheel is complete without the right tire. When selecting tires for your 20-inch racing wheels, consider the following:
- Tread: A slick tire provides minimal rolling resistance, which is ideal for smooth pavements. Tread patterns can be more suitable for rough or muddy terrains.
- Width: Wider tires offer better traction and comfort but can increase rolling resistance. Narrow tires are lighter and faster but may sacrifice some comfort and grip.
- Pressure: Tire pressure affects speed and comfort. Higher pressures reduce rolling resistance, while lower pressures can improve grip and comfort at the cost of speed. Experiment with your pressure settings to find the optimal balance for your racing style.
